It's estimated 100,000 birds come to the Kimiwan Lake area near McLennan. That includes 230 different species.
Up to 5,000 Franklin's Gulls a day come here to feed on insects. In September, up to 10,000 geese and 30,000 ducks stage here, putting on some weight before the long flight south.
In fall, bird counters have recorded 6,900 swans in a single day.
The Kimiwan Lake Naturalists operate an interpretive centre near Kimiwan Lake that's open to the public from May through September. The area is a bird watchers paradise with boardwalks that allow one to get up over top of the marshes and close to the birds.
